So, for those wanting to brush up on their spare parts management skills during this time here is a list of books that you might like to consider:

Spare Parts Inventory Management
Addresses the essential issues confronting spare parts management throughout the entire lifecycle of inventory management, from establishing a system for management, identifying the need for a part, to physical management and even final disposal.

Smart Inventory Solutions 2nd Ed.
Takes you through an in-depth understanding of spare parts inventory optimization and fully describes the Inventory Cash Release® Process.

The Optimization Trap
A work of fiction that tells the story of a Maintenance Engineer tasked with optimizing spare parts inventory. As he goes about the task he makes many mistakes and falls into the Optimization Trap. How does he recover from this?

A New Strategy for Continuous Improvement
Explains in detail the process that I applied to transform a 24/7 manufacturing facility. I call this process the New Operations Improvement Cycle. Why a new cycle? We found that in practice the traditional plan-do-check-act cycle (developed nearly 100 years ago) has limitations that reduce its effectiveness.
